On average across the year,
yes, Fiji is hotter than
Detroit, Michigan
.
Fiji has an average temperature of 26°C/79°F and Detroit, Michigan has an average temperature of 11°C/52°F.
Fiji's hottest month is January,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F, which is hotter than Detroit, Michigan's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F).

On average across the year,
yes, Fiji has more rain than
Detroit, Michigan. Fiji has an average annual rainfall of 1611mm and Detroit, Michigan has an average annual rainfall of 1047mm.
Fiji's wettest month is March, with an average monthly rainfall of 222mm, which is wetter than Detroit, Michigan's wettest month (August, with an average monthly rainfall of 114mm).
